Just a month after higher stamp prices took effect the U.S. Postal Service, facing massive losses, is considering another rate boost that could result in higher prices early next year. The post office is reportedly facing losses of up to $2 billion this year despite the price increase that took effect Jan. 7, which included raising a first-class stamp a penny to 34 cents.The penny increase for letters was just the most publicized, but other rates were rejected and some rates were even lowered, reports CBS News s Lloyd de Vries. The X-37B鈥擜merica spy space drone鈥攈as landed safely after a record-setting orbit of 675 days. While this was expected, that doesn ;t make it any less incredible. The fact that this spacecraft has been in orbit for almost two years and has returned to Earth intact is an amazing technological feat. The spacecraft landed today at 9:24am at Vandenberg Air Force Base in California after carrying various on-orbit experiments. Nobody
